System.ArgumentOutOfRangeException: 索引和長度必須引用該字符串內的位置。 參數名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 免费无码一区二区三区蜜桃,久久亚洲AV成人出白浆无码国产,国产热の有码热の无码视频
  • 
    <ul id="o6k0g"></ul>
    <ul id="o6k0g"></ul>

    區塊鏈網絡的數據同步方法和電子設備技術

    技術編號:44443722 閱讀:4 留言:0更新日期:2025-02-28 18:51
    本申請提出一種區塊鏈網絡的數據同步方法和電子設備,屬于區塊鏈技術領域。該方法數據發送節點可根據已傳輸完成的區塊同步數據所對應的區塊傳輸信息,計算并更新得到當前數據傳輸對應的分片大小,從而可根據該分片大小對當前待傳輸的區塊同步數據進行分片處理,得到多個分片大小相同的分片數據。再按順序向數據接收節點傳輸各個分片數據,并在分片傳輸過程中,根據上一個分片數據對應的傳輸時延與上一次傳輸完成的區塊同步數據所對應的平均傳輸時延,對當前待傳輸的分片數據的分片大小進行調整,從而可使得各個分片數據的分片大小能夠適應節點網絡和負載的動態變化,提升整個區塊鏈網絡區塊同步效率。

    【技術實現步驟摘要】

    本申請涉及區塊鏈,尤其涉及一種區塊鏈網絡的數據同步方法和電子設備


    技術介紹

    1、由于區塊鏈節點之間傳輸交易數據很多情況下是采用廣播方式,如區塊鏈節點直接廣播交易數據,或者轉發其它區塊鏈節點廣播來的交易數據。如果任由節點轉發或廣播接收交易數據,很容易導致區塊鏈節點負載過高導致節點宕機,甚至部分區域不可用;節點間傳輸通道的帶寬被占滿,進而造成大面積的交易數據傳輸失敗。

    2、在相關技術中,當涉及到數據的傳輸同步時,會采用分片傳輸技術進行傳輸。但其分片大小是固定的,一旦決定分片規則后,節點以相同分片大小同步區塊數據,無法根據網絡和負載波動動態調整分片大小。


    技術實現思路

    1、本申請實施例的主要目的在于提出一種區塊鏈網絡的數據同步方法和電子設備,旨在根據已傳輸完成的區塊同步數據對應的區塊傳輸信息來計算并更新分片大小,同時,根據分片同步延遲來動態調整分片大小,使得分片大小能夠適應節點網絡和負載的動態變化,提高區塊同步效率。

    2、為實現上述目的,本申請實施例的第一方面提出了一種區塊鏈網絡的數據同步方法,所述方法包括:

    3、獲取并記錄當前數據發送節點已傳輸完成的區塊同步數據所對應的區塊傳輸信息,并根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小,其中,所述區塊傳輸信息包括數據接收節點的平均負載、下行網絡帶寬平均值、平均傳輸速率和平均傳輸時延;

    4、根據所述分片大小對當前待傳輸的區塊同步數據進行分片處理,得到多個分片數據,其中,各個所述分片數據的分片大小相同;

    5、按順序向數據接收節點傳輸所述分片數據,并獲取和記錄已傳輸完成的分片數據所對應的傳輸時延;

    6、在分片傳輸過程中,根據上一個分片數據對應的傳輸時延與上一次傳輸完成的區塊同步數據所對應的平均傳輸時延,對當前待傳輸的分片數據的分片大小進行調整,直到當前待傳輸的區塊同步數據的各個分片數據全部傳輸完成。

    7、在本申請的一個實施例中,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    8、當當前數據發送節點已傳輸完成的區塊同步數據的數量為0,則以設定值作為當前數據傳輸對應的分片大小;

    9、當當前數據發送節點已傳輸完成的區塊同步數據的數量大于等于1但小于等于3,則根據上一次數據傳輸對應的分片大小、上一次傳輸完成的區塊同步數據對應的平均傳輸時延以及已傳輸完成的所有區塊同步數據對應的平均傳輸時延的平均值,計算并更新得到當前數據傳輸對應的分片大小。

    10、在本申請的一個實施例中,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    11、當當前數據發送節點已傳輸完成的區塊同步數據的數量大于等于4,根據已傳輸完成的最新4次區塊同步數據對應的區塊傳輸信息和所述最新4次區塊同步數據對應的分片大小,計算得到當前數據傳輸對應的影響系數,所述影響系數包括受數據接收節點的負載影響的第一影響系數、受下行網絡帶寬影響的第二影響系數、受傳輸速率影響的第三影響系數和受傳輸時延影響的第四影響系數;

    12、根據上一次傳輸完成的區塊同步數據對應的區塊傳輸信息和所述影響系數,計算并更新得到當前數據傳輸對應的分片大小。

    13、在本申請的一個實施例中,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    14、當當前數據發送節點已傳輸完成的區塊同步數據的數量大于等于4小于等于5,根據已傳輸完成的最新4次區塊同步數據對應的區塊傳輸信息和所述最新4次區塊同步數據對應的分片大小,計算得到當前數據傳輸對應的影響系數,所述影響系數包括受數據接收節點的負載影響的第一影響系數、受下行網絡帶寬影響的第二影響系數、受傳輸速率影響的第三影響系數和受傳輸時延影響的第四影響系數;

    15、根據上一次傳輸完成的區塊同步數據對應的區塊傳輸信息和所述影響系數,計算并更新得到當前數據傳輸對應的分片大小;

    16、當當前數據發送節點已傳輸完成的區塊同步數據的數量大于等于6,根據最新2次計算分片大小所采用的影響系數和已傳輸完成的最新4次區塊同步數據對應的區塊傳輸信息,更新得到當前數據傳輸對應的影響系數;

    17、根據上一次傳輸完成的區塊同步數據對應的區塊傳輸信息和更新得到的所述影響系數,計算并更新得到當前數據傳輸對應的分片大小。

    18、在本申請的一個實施例中,根據最新2次計算分片大小所采用的影響系數和已傳輸完成的最新4次區塊同步數據對應的區塊傳輸信息,更新得到當前數據傳輸對應的影響系數,包括:

    19、根據最新2次計算分片大小所采用的第一影響系數和已傳輸完成的最新4次區塊同步數據分別對應的數據接收節點的平均負載,更新得到當前數據傳輸對應的第一影響系數;

    20、根據最新2次計算分片大小所采用的第二影響系數和已傳輸完成的最新4次區塊同步數據分別對應的下行網絡帶寬平均值,更新得到當前數據傳輸對應的第二影響系數;

    21、根據最新2次計算分片大小所采用的第三影響系數和已傳輸完成的最新4次區塊同步數據分別對應的平均傳輸速率,更新得到當前數據傳輸對應的第三影響系數;

    22、根據最新2次計算分片大小所采用的第四影響系數和已傳輸完成的最新4次區塊同步數據分別對應的平均傳輸時延,更新得到當前數據傳輸對應的第四影響系數。

    23、在本申請的一個實施例中,根據上一個分片數據對應的傳輸時延與上一次傳輸完成的區塊同步數據所對應的平均傳輸時延,對當前待傳輸的分片數據的分片大小進行調整,包括:

    24、比較上一個分片數據對應的傳輸時延與上一次傳輸完成的區塊同步數據所對應的平均傳輸時延之間的時延差絕對值是否大于時延閾值;

    25、若所述時延差絕對值大于所述時延閾值,則計算上一次傳輸完成的區塊同步數據所對應的平均傳輸時延除以上一個分片數據對應的傳輸時延的第一比值;

    26、基于所述第一比值對當前待傳輸的分片數據的分片大小進行調整;

    27、若所述時延差絕對值小于等于所述時延閾值,則不對當前待傳輸的分片數據的分片大小進行調整。

    28、在本申請的一個實施例中,在根據上一個分片數據對應的傳輸時延與上一次傳輸完成的區塊同步數據所對應的平均傳輸時延,對當前待傳輸的分片數據的分片大小進行調整之前,所述方法包括:

    29、當當前數據發送節點已傳輸完成的區塊同步數據的數量小于4,根據當前數據發送節點已傳輸完成的所有區塊同步數據對應的平均傳輸時延計算并更新所述時延閾值;

    30、當當前數據發送節點已傳輸完成的區塊同步數據的數量大于等于4,獲取當前數據發送節點已傳輸完成的最新4次區塊同步數據分別對應的平均傳輸時延;

    31、根據當前數據發送節點已傳輸完成的最新4次區塊同步數據分別對應的平均傳輸時延,計算并更新所述時延閾值。

    32、為實現上述目的,本申請實施例的第二方面提出了一種區塊鏈網絡的數據同步方本文檔來自技高網...

    【技術保護點】

    1.一種區塊鏈網絡的數據同步方法,其特征在于,所述方法包括:

    2.根據權利要求1所述的方法,其特征在于,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    3.根據權利要求1所述的方法,其特征在于,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    4.根據權利要求1所述的方法,其特征在于,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    5.根據權利要求4所述的方法,其特征在于,根據最新2次計算分片大小所采用的影響系數和已傳輸完成的最新4次區塊同步數據對應的區塊傳輸信息,更新得到當前數據傳輸對應的影響系數,包括:

    6.根據權利要求1所述的方法,其特征在于,根據上一個分片數據對應的傳輸時延與上一次傳輸完成的區塊同步數據所對應的平均傳輸時延,對當前待傳輸的分片數據的分片大小進行調整,包括:

    7.根據權利要求6所述的方法,其特征在于,在根據上一個分片數據對應的傳輸時延與上一次傳輸完成的區塊同步數據所對應的平均傳輸時延,對當前待傳輸的分片數據的分片大小進行調整之前,所述方法包括:

    8.一種區塊鏈網絡的數據同步方法,其特征在于,所述方法包括:

    9.根據權利要求8所述的方法,其特征在于,在接收由數據發送節點發送的各個分片數據后,所述方法還包括:

    10.一種電子設備,其特征在于,所述電子設備包括存儲器和處理器,所述存儲器存儲有計算機程序,所述處理器執行所述計算機程序時實現權利要求1至9任一項所述的方法。

    ...

    【技術特征摘要】

    1.一種區塊鏈網絡的數據同步方法,其特征在于,所述方法包括:

    2.根據權利要求1所述的方法,其特征在于,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    3.根據權利要求1所述的方法,其特征在于,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    4.根據權利要求1所述的方法,其特征在于,根據所述區塊傳輸信息計算并更新得到當前數據傳輸對應的分片大小包括:

    5.根據權利要求4所述的方法,其特征在于,根據最新2次計算分片大小所采用的影響系數和已傳輸完成的最新4次區塊同步數據對應的區塊傳輸信息,更新得到當前數據傳輸對應的影響系數,包括:

    6.根據權利要求1所述的方法,其特征在于,根據上一個...

    【專利技術屬性】
    技術研發人員:陳濤何嘉浩胡朝新張俊麒蘇小康張開翔姚輝亞
    申請(專利權)人:深圳前海微眾銀行股份有限公司
    類型:發明
    國別省市:

    網友詢問留言 已有0條評論
    • 還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。

    1
    主站蜘蛛池模板: 亚洲人片在线观看天堂无码| 久久人午夜亚洲精品无码区 | 成人免费无遮挡无码黄漫视频| 老司机亚洲精品影院无码 | 亚洲AV无码专区亚洲AV桃| 国产精品无码一二区免费| 亚洲精品无码乱码成人 | 精品乱码一区内射人妻无码| 国产在线无码不卡影视影院| 在线无码视频观看草草视频| 免费无码又爽又刺激高潮视频| 少妇中文无码高清| 精品无码一区在线观看| 国产真人无码作爱免费视频| 韩国精品一区二区三区无码视频| 麻豆国产精品无码视频| 国产三级无码内射在线看| yy111111少妇影院无码| av色欲无码人妻中文字幕| 久久亚洲AV成人出白浆无码国产 | 国产在线无码制服丝袜无码| 无码人妻丝袜在线视频| 无码国产精品一区二区免费3p| 人妻中文无码久热丝袜| 亚洲av无码成人精品区在线播放 | 亚洲精品无码永久在线观看你懂的 | 无码人妻AV免费一区二区三区| 久久久精品人妻无码专区不卡| 妖精色AV无码国产在线看| 九九无码人妻一区二区三区| 亚洲国产精品无码久久九九大片| 日韩乱码人妻无码中文字幕| 久久无码无码久久综合综合 | 亚洲日韩精品无码专区网站 | 日韩精品无码视频一区二区蜜桃 | 无码一区二区三区免费视频| 亚洲大尺度无码无码专线一区| 亚洲乱亚洲乱妇无码| 亚州AV综合色区无码一区| 国语成本人片免费av无码| 少妇无码太爽了不卡视频在线看|